Output a6b70775ed7b85201860a9a75c44fc760010a984fa2a4eef66e397a8d451bf42:0

value
26323271
script pubkey
OP_HASH160 OP_PUSHBYTES_20 92503d9adaef974cb4e3dd3b9af228f3a07478bb OP_EQUAL
address
3F2ehmY8VLbAR8GkcHiebFtvfwsVy6w6XQ
transaction
a6b70775ed7b85201860a9a75c44fc760010a984fa2a4eef66e397a8d451bf42
confirmations
391351
spent
true